Output 230866a692d311b5266fcb88b1b3c9f72afe2f05f147f381150dc681be2eff5e:4

value
253468846
script pubkey
OP_HASH160 OP_PUSHBYTES_20 059babdf310473fef280fbc2355f66d00c02221d OP_EQUAL
address
M8Qp6dGJDBAZzybSionX3Apf6omkkFAhyp
transaction
230866a692d311b5266fcb88b1b3c9f72afe2f05f147f381150dc681be2eff5e
spent
true